Framework for managing dynamic configurations of data intake and query systems deployed in remote computing environments
US-12182151-B1 · Dec 31, 2024 · US
US10445335B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-10445335-B2 |
| Application number | US-201615204556-A |
| Country | US |
| Kind code | B2 |
| Filing date | Jul 7, 2016 |
| Priority date | Jul 31, 2015 |
| Publication date | Oct 15, 2019 |
| Grant date | Oct 15, 2019 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
Embodiments of the disclosure provide a system and a method of monitoring connectivity between a plurality of services in a computing environment. The server automatically periodically monitors and aggregates monitored data related to the at least one service through a monitoring application on the server. The monitoring involves collecting and logging status information of the services. The server then connects to the client device, via a mobile gateway, through an application interface (API) on the server. The API includes instructions for sending, receiving, and translating information between the server and the client device. The server then receives, from the client device, a status request. The server sends, from the monitoring application to the API, the monitored data related to the at least one service. Then the server translates, using the API, the monitored data related to the service to obtain the status of the service in the computing environment. Translating involves applying thresholding to the monitored data, utilizing current and historical monitored service status, to categorize the service status. The server sends the status category for the at least one service from the server to the client device via the API.
Opening claim text (preview).
The invention claimed is: 1. A method of providing a portable client device with a monitored status of at least one service of a plurality of services in a computing environment, the computing environment comprising a server comprising a processor to execute computer executable instructions stored on a non-transient computer readable medium, so that when the instructions are executed, the server performs the method of: automatically periodically monitoring and aggregating monitored data related to the at least one service through a monitoring application on the server, wherein monitoring comprises collecting and logging status information of the services; connecting the server to the client device, via a mobile gateway, through an application interface (API) on the server, wherein the API comprises instructions for sending, receiving, and translating information between the server and the client device and wherein the client device is adapted for sending, upon user engagement, a request to the server to provide the monitored status of the at least one service; receiving, from the client device, the status request; sending, from the monitoring application to the API, the monitored data related to the at least one service; translating, by the API, the monitored data related to the service to obtain the status of the service in the computing environment, wherein the translating comprises applying thresholding to the monitored data, utilizing current and historical monitored service status, to categorize the service status prior to sending the service status to the client device; sending the status category for the at least one service from the server to the client device via the API; receiving, from the client device, a request to repair a subset of services in the at least one service; translating, by the API, the request to repair to obtain a type of request received from the client device; adjusting the subset of services by executing instructions based on the type of request; and sending the status category for the at least one service from the server to the client device, the status category reflecting changes after adjusting the subset of services. 2. The method of claim 1 , wherein the API is a web service that facilitates sending and receiving information in JavaScript Object Notation (JSON) format. 3. The method of claim 1 , wherein the at least one service includes a database management service (DB 2 ) or a message queuing service (MQ). 4. The method of claim 1 , wherein the mobile gateway is configured to manage connectivity and communication between a mobile device and the server. 5. The method of claim 1 , wherein the server is a mainframe computing environment comprising a plurality of customer information control system (CICS) servers. 6. The method of claim 1 , wherein the status category comprises three levels, the first level indicating a service level problem, the second level indicating a service level warning, and the third level indicating normal operation. 7. The method of claim 1 , wherein the monitoring application stores the monitored data in a database, the database providing access to current and historical status of the plurality of services. 8. The method of claim 1 , wherein the request to repair is one or more selected from the group consisting of: modifying storage space, reconnecting database management services, reconnecting message queuing services, modifying threads, or throttling transactions. 9. A mobile device, comprising: a display; a network interface; and a processor to execute computer executable instructions stored on a non-transient computer readable medium so that when the instructions are executed, by the processor, a method is carried out comprising: upon user engagement, sending, with the network interface via a mobile gateway, to a server running a plurality of services, a request to provide a status of at least one service of the plurality of services, receiving, from the server via an application interface (API) on the server, status category of the at least one service, wherein the status category comprises three levels, the first level indicating a service level problem, the second level indicating a service level warning, and the third level indicating normal operation, and wherein the API on the server comprises instructions for sending, receiving, and translating information between the server and the client device, converting the status category to graphical indicators, providing the graphical indicators to be displayed on the display, sending, with the network interface to the server, a request to repair a subset of services in the at least one service, and receiving, from the server via the API on the server, the status category of the at least one service, the status category reflecting changes after completion of a repair based on the request to repair. 10. The mobile device of claim 9 , wherein the graphical indicators are shapes, symbols, and/or colors. 11. The mobile device of claim 9 , wherein the display is configured to display both a name associated with the at least one service and a graphical indicator associated with the at least one service. 12. The mobile device of claim 11 , wherein when status category of one or more services in the at least one service is the first level or the second level, the display provides a more-information indicator next to a name associated with the one or more services. 13. The mobile device of claim 12 , wherein when the more-information indicator is selected, the processor is further configured to extract a description of a service level problem from the status category of the one or more services, and the display is further configured to display the description of the service level problem. 14. The mobile device of claim 9 , wherein the subset of services have status category information as one of the first level or the second level. 15. The mobile device of claim 14 , wherein the request to repair is one or more selected from the group consisting of: modifying storage space, reconnecting database management services, reconnecting message queuing services, modifying threads, and throttling transactions. 16. A server for providing a portable client device with a monitored status of at least one service of a plurality of services in a computing environment, the server comprising a processor to execute computer executable instructions stored on a non-transient computer readable medium, so that executing the instructions causes the server to perform: automatically periodically monitoring and aggregating monitored data related to the at least one service through a monitoring application on the server, wherein monitoring comprises collecting and logging status information of the services; connecting the server to the client device, via a mobile gateway, through an application interface (API) on the server, wherein the API comprises instructions for sending, receiving, and translating information between the server and the client device and wherein the client device is adapted for sending, upon user engagement, a request to the server to provide the monitored status of the at least one service; receiving, from the client device, the status request; sending, from the monitoring application to the API, the monitored data related to the at least one service; translating, by the API, the monitored data related to the service to obtain the status of the service in the computing environment, wherein the translating comprises applying thresholding to the monitored data, utilizing curre
determining service availability, e.g. which services are available at a certain point in time · CPC title
characterised by the interaction between service providers and their network customers, e.g. customer relationship management · CPC title
Gateway arrangements · CPC title
Ensuring fulfilment of SLA · CPC title
wherein the managed service relates to web hosting ·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.